for循环中写i++与++i有啥区别吗
来源:互联网 发布:数控软件手机版 编辑:程序博客网 时间:2024/06/12 21:37
如果只是一条单独语句,没区别,比方说for(i=0;i<9;i++)与for(i=0;i<9;++i)都表示每次f0r循环结束时i+1后判断i是否<9再进入下一次循环。或者是循环内部的i++;及++i;也同理。
但如果不是单独语句,就有区别:比如n=++i;和n=i++;n赋的值就不同,前者n的值为i,i再+1,后者n的值为+1后的i值。再有把一个数组的值赋到另一个数组中时,y[j++]=x[i];与y[++j]=x[i];也不同y数组开始储存的起点不同。
what fuck!但如果不是单独语句,就有区别:比如n=++i;和n=i++;n赋的值就不同,前者n的值为i,i再+1,后者n的值为+1后的i值。再有把一个数组的值赋到另一个数组中时,y[j++]=x[i];与y[++j]=x[i];也不同y数组开始储存的起点不同。
阅读全文
0 0
- for循环中写i++与++i有啥区别吗
- for循环中++i跟i++有区别吗
- 在for循环中 i++ 跟 ++i 有区别吗?
- java里面for循环中i++与++i的区别
- for循环中第三个条件i++和++i有区别吗?
- for循环中 i++ 和++i 区别?
- for循环中i++与++i
- for循环中++i与i++的执行效率与区别
- for循环中i++和++i的区别
- for()循环中 i++ 和 ++i的区别
- for循环中break与i++执行
- for循环中i++与++i的效率探究
- for循环中i++与++i的效率探究
- for循环中i++与++i的效率探究
- for循环中i++与++i的效率探究
- for循环中i++与++i的效率探究
- for循环中i++与++i的效率探究
- for循环中i++与++i的效率探究
- Window-Navigator对象
- Oracle常见错误
- [问题记录]解决RabbitMQ消息丢失与重复消费问题
- 端口汇总
- android.os.TransactionTooLargeException: data parcel size 962920 bytes
- for循环中写i++与++i有啥区别吗
- Docker
- Oozie介绍
- vue,jsonp的方法
- Ubuntu17.04解决博通网卡问题
- 莫比乌斯反演初涉
- Vue.js2.0-饿了么商家
- echarts图表大小
- WIN2008服务器开放Tomcat/Mysql端口